在dialog的xml里定义一个RadioGroup,但RadioGroup里的RadioButton数目是不固定。RadioButton的数目是在程序运行的过程中根据数据库里的数据确定的,不在预先在xml里。那么就不用用findviewbyid来创建radioButton,而new view(context)的context参数又不知从何而来。。。求。
RadioGroup.addView(new RadioButton(RadioGroup.getContext())); 当然也可以用其他参数,具体看API吧,比如添加位置等等。。。。
在UI主线程之外是无法对UI组件进行控制的。因为你必须在新线程任务完成之后利用各种方法先UI主线程发送消息通知任务完成从而来显示各种提示消息。 线程间通信方法有多种,常用的是用handler来传递消息。
©2010 Sooset | 服务条款 | 联系我们